A Single-cell Interactome of Human Tooth Germ Elucidates Signaling Networks Regulating Dental Development

<title>Abstract</title> <p><bold>Background: </bold>Development of dental tissue is regulated by extensive cell crosstalk based on various signaling molecules, such as BMP, FGF and SHH pathways. However, an intact network of the intercellular regulation is still lacking.<bold>Result: </bold>To gain an unbiased and comprehensive view of this dental cell interactome, we applied single-cell RNA-seq on immature human...
